7. Dragging doggy around

Sometimes, you just need to get some errands done and get home! But if one of those errands is walking the dog, then take a mindful moment and slow down. Your dog needs to enjoy their walk, which includes taking time to sniff at hydrants and watch other dogs and people go by. Take a breath, slow it down, and take your dog out every day when you both have time to enjoy it without rushing.
